León

León rises at the confluence of two rivers at the foot of the Cantabrian Mountains, where the Romans camped the seventh legion: that is where its name comes from. It was the capital of the oldest of the Christian kingdoms of the peninsula, and it preserves a Gothic cathedral with more glass surface than stone.

Everyday life in León

The tapa comes free in the «Húmedo»

The tapa comes free in the «Húmedo»

In the Barrio Húmedo, with every drink you receive a tapa without paying for it, and every bar has its own: you have dinner by doing a tour of five or six places, without ever sitting down.

The «cecina» in thin slices

The «cecina» in thin slices

The salted and smoked beef is sliced almost transparently and eaten with oil: it is bought by weight, and in homes there is almost always a piece in the fridge.

What to eat in León

Cecina de León

Cecina de León

Beef that is salted, smoked and dried for at least seven months, sliced thin like ham.

Botillo del Bierzo

Botillo del Bierzo

Large sausage made of smoked pork ribs and tail, boiled and served with cabbage and potatoes.

Morcilla de León

Morcilla de León

Black pudding with onion, softer than the one from Burgos, which is almost spreadable.

Vino del Bierzo

Vino del Bierzo

Red wine from Mencía grapes from the valleys to the west: light, with the scent of red fruit.

Festivals in León

Las Cantaderas

Las Cantaderas

5 October

It commemorates the tribute of the one hundred maidens that León never paid again: a girl parades as a «sotadera» and the city repeats that refusal every year.

Fiestas de San Froilán

Fiestas de San Froilán

the first days of October

Decorated floats and «pendones» parade, the banners as tall as trees that the villages carry in balance, and the «Cantaderas» repeat a medieval rite.

What to see in León

Catedral de León

Catedral de León

The Gothic cathedral with more glass than stone: 1,800 square metres of stained glass windows.

Basílica de San Isidoro

Basílica de San Isidoro

The Panteón de los Reyes, with the vault covered in Romanesque frescoes and twenty-three kings buried underneath.

Casa Botines

Casa Botines

The building by Gaudí from 1892, one of only three works he built outside Catalonia.

Hostal de San Marcos

Hostal de San Marcos

One hundred metres of Plateresque facade: first a pilgrims' hospital, then a prison, today a hotel.

Where León comes from

The name comes from the legion, not the lion

29 BC

Legio VII Gemina

Camp of the seventh legion: from «legio» comes «León», and not from the animal.

910

The capital

It becomes the capital of the kingdom of León, the oldest of the Christian kingdoms of the peninsula.

1188

The Cortes

The Cortes of León meet, considered the first parliament with popular representation in Europe.

19th century → today

Coal

The mines of El Bierzo and the mountains support the economy until the end of the twentieth century.
